FROSTY FUN RETURNS TO THE L.A. COUNTY FAIR
 

          Since its inception in 2006, Winter Wonderland’s snowy playground, presented by AT&T, has been an enormously popular attraction for Fairguests of all ages. It’s back again for the 2008 L. A. County Fair and it’s bigger and cooler than ever, offering a fresh blast of arctic air during the Fair’s warm September days. There’s real snow for sledding, an ice skating rink and snowflakes will fall on your nose and eyelashes every half hour without fail.
          If you’re not skating or sledding, you might want to do some shopping, so we have a whole slew of specialty items, including sheepskin-lined boots, Insanely Sweet candy and caramel apples, and soups perfect for wintry weather from Sherri’s Plentiful Pantry The holidays are coming, so don’t miss this opportunity to find one-of-a-kind items – even Ocean Breeze jewelry apropos of Winter Wonderland’s visit from Beach Santa.
          Skate rental is just $12 for a 45-minute spin around the rink. Sessions start every hour on the half hour (11:30, 12:30, 1:30, etc.). When they dim the lights and the snow starts begins to fall, you’ll believe you’ve been transported to an Alpine village.
          The L.A. County Fair is Sept. 5 – 28, closed Mondays and Tuesdays. Live thoroughbred racing is Sept. 5 – 22, closed Tuesdays. For more information, visit the Web site at www.lacountyfair.com.
